What remains of the case for free trade
When economists sing the virtues of free trade they mean free trade according to the long run or dynamic comparative advantage. Free trade based on long run comparative advantage can potentially bring enormous gains to everyone. But it needs to be ac companied by a suitable compensation and redistribution mechanism to ensure that everyone actually ends up being better off, says Alok Ray. More
